What is CentOS?

devquora
devquora

Posted On: Mar 15, 2020

 

CentOS is one of the Linux distribution that is affiliated with the Red Hat. It is an open-source operating system that was first launched in 2004. This free operating system officially supports x86-64 architecture which mainly targets the servers, desktop computers, and workstations. It is a community-driven free software that is consistent and easy to use.
